Chapter 7 - Section 7.7 - Complex Numbers - Exercise Set - Page 463: 49

Answer

(7i)(-9i) = 63

Work Step by Step

Directions: Perform the indicated operation. Write the result in the form a+bi. (7i)(-9i) -63$i^{2}$ Multiply -63⋅-1 i=$\sqrt -1$ which means $i^{2}$=$\sqrt -1$ ⋅$\sqrt -1$ = -1 63 Multiply -63 and -1 to get final answer
